BSc Pharmaceutical Science

About the Degree

The Pharmaceutical Science degree is the only one of its kind in Egypt. Pharmaceutical scientists play a vital role in the development of new medicines and vaccines, and in transforming patients' lives. The Pharmaceutical Science programme is designed to equip its graduates with the knowledge and technical skills required to fulfill the needs of the biopharmaceutical industry. Spanning the worlds of chemistry and biology, the programme focuses on drug discovery, development, and analysis.

The programme begins with a foundation of basic sciences (chemistry, biology, human anatomy, and physiology), then progresses to advanced applied science, including aspects of drug design, formulation development, manufacturing, quality assurance, clinical testing, and regulatory compliance. Our inventive and inspiring faculty members, with their outstanding reputation and strong research ethos, are dedicated to imparting their knowledge to our young students. The programme also offers intensive practical experience in the school’s state-of-the-art laboratories in addition to industrial internships.

Progression Requirements: From IFP to Level 4

Students are expected to meet the following requirements in the International Foundation Programme (IFP) to progress to Level 4.
  1. Achieve a grade of 60% in Advanced Chemistry.
  2. Achieve a grade of 40% in all other modules.

career opportunities

Graduates will be able to work in the pharmaceutical industry, academia, drug development, and marketing within the pharmaceutical industry. They will also be equipped to enter the pharmaceutical and biotechnology sectors in a variety of disciplines, including formulation science, analytical chemistry, medicinal chemistry, and regulatory affairs.

Transferring from Pharmaceutical Science to MPharm Academic Terms and Conditions:

  1. In order to transfer from Pharmaceutical Science to level 5 MPharm, you must complete IFP and then pass all level 4 Pharm Sci modules.
  2. In addition, you must pass an English test prepared by the English Academic Skills Center with a score equivalent to IELTS 6.5 with no less than 6.0 in any band.
  3. You are only eligible to sit for the English test after passing all level 4 Pharm Sci modules.
